Srinagar, July 17 (KIP)- In continuation of public outreach and legal awareness initiatives, Police in Handwara organized an awareness programme on the newly enacted criminal laws at Boys Higher Secondary School Langate.

The event was attended by a large gathering of students, teachers, and staff members. The programme was aimed at educating the youth about key provisions and reforms introduced under the Bharatiya Nyaya Sanhita (BNS), Bharatiya Nagarik Suraksha Sanhita (BNSS), and Bharatiya Sakshya Adhiniyam (BSA), which recently replaced the colonial-era criminal laws.

The programme was presided over by DySP PC Headquarters Handwara who addressed the participants and highlighted the major changes brought by the new laws, particularly those pertaining to public safety, citizen rights, police procedures, and trial reforms.

The speakers in their interaction with the students emphasized the importance of being legally aware in a progressive democracy. They encouraged students to become informed citizens and act as ambassadors of legal literacy in their communities.

The staff of BHSS Langate appreciated the initiative of Handwara Police and expressed their gratitude for organizing such an informative session. The event concluded with an interactive Q&A session, where students actively participated and cleared their doubts.
